Welsh onion vs. Star anise — In-Depth Nutrition Comparison

Compare

A recap on differences between welsh onion and star anise

  • Welsh onion has less iron, manganese, copper, calcium, phosphorus, fiber, vitamin B6, zinc, potassium, and magnesium.
  • Star anise covers your daily iron needs 447% more than welsh onion.
  • The glycemic index of star anise is higher.

Food varieties used in this article are Onions, welsh, raw and Spices, anise seed.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Welsh onion Star anise DV% diff.
Iron 1.22mg 36.96mg 447%
Vitamin K 193.4µg 161%
Manganese 0.137mg 2.3mg 94%
Copper 0.07mg 0.91mg 93%
Calcium 18mg 646mg 63%
Phosphorus 49mg 440mg 56%
Fiber 2.4g 14.6g 49%
Vitamin B6 0.072mg 0.65mg 44%
Zinc 0.52mg 5.3mg 43%
Potassium 212mg 1441mg 36%
Magnesium 23mg 170mg 35%
Protein 1.9g 17.6g 31%
Monounsaturated fat 0.056g 9.78g 24%
Fats 0.4g 15.9g 24%
Vitamin B1 0.05mg 0.34mg 24%
Polyunsaturated fat 0.156g 3.15g 20%
Vitamin B3 0.4mg 3.06mg 17%
Vitamin B2 0.09mg 0.29mg 15%
Calories 34kcal 337kcal 15%
Carbs 6.5g 50.02g 15%
Vitamin B5 0.169mg 0.797mg 13%
Selenium 0.6µg 5µg 8%
Vitamin C 27mg 21mg 7%
Vitamin E 0.51mg 3%
Saturated fat 0.067g 0.586g 2%
Vitamin A 16µg 2%
Folate 16µg 10µg 2%
Choline 5.3mg 1%
Net carbs 4.1g 35.42g N/A
Sugar 2.18g N/A
Sodium 17mg 16mg 0%
